This is a migrated thread and some comments may be shown as answers.

Shrinking DLLs, when not fully used!

4 Answers 87 Views
General Discussions
This is a migrated thread and some comments may be shown as answers.
Ben Hayat
Top achievements
Rank 2
Ben Hayat asked on 12 Nov 2009, 06:41 PM
I'd like to ask the team, if it's possible [now] or perhaps consider adding the following feature:
Is it possible to have Telerik DLLs get shrunk when not all methods and classes full used?

For example, I use CoverFlow in only one small project and the XAP gets huge, because I have to reference two large DLLs. Is there a way we can have a VS plugin or stand alone program, that would remove the unused codes in DLLs? This is one complain I get all the times.

Thank you in advance!

4 Answers, 1 is accepted

Sort by
Vladimir Milev
Telerik team
answered on 19 Nov 2009, 03:24 PM
Hello ..Ben,

We have some ideas in this regard, but there is nothing yet that we would like to share publicly ;-)
Definitely we will be doing a lot of different things to optimize assembly size - this is a major effort for the q1 release.

Kind regards,
Vladimir Milev
the Telerik team

Instantly find answers to your questions on the new Telerik Support Portal.
Watch a video on how to optimize your support resource searches and check out more tips on the blogs.
Ben Hayat
Top achievements
Rank 2
answered on 20 Nov 2009, 06:10 AM
Hopefully you guys will come up with a solution, because as you add more controls and features to the existing system, it gets larger and larger. For example the Navigation is just getting too big, in case someone needs one control. Or perhaps more breakdown to a more reasonable assemblies.

Please keep us posted, so we know this matter is still alive :-)
Sam Vanhoutte
Top achievements
Rank 1
answered on 14 Nov 2011, 11:47 AM
Is there any update on this... We would like to shrink our xap files.

If I only want to use the tabcontrol on the Telerik.Windows.Controls.Navigation.dll assembly, I should not need to load 1.4mb?

Kind Regards

-- Edit
Found the solution...
Tina Stancheva
Telerik team
answered on 17 Nov 2011, 09:01 AM
Hello Sam Vanhoutte,

Indeed the Telerik Assembly Minifier can help you minimize the size of the assemblies you use. You can find more info about the tool here and you can also have a look at this blog post that lists 5 ways for further reducing the size of your XAP.

All the best,
Tina Stancheva
the Telerik team

Explore the entire Telerik portfolio by downloading the Ultimate Collection trial package. Get it now >>

General Discussions
Asked by
Ben Hayat
Top achievements
Rank 2
Answers by
Vladimir Milev
Telerik team
Ben Hayat
Top achievements
Rank 2
Sam Vanhoutte
Top achievements
Rank 1
Tina Stancheva
Telerik team
Share this question